Taylor triumphant at Grand Slam

Phil Taylor has won his fourth Grand Slam of Darts title after he produced a majestic performance to beat Gary Anderson 16-4.

Anderson went 2-1 ahead early on with 140 and 128 checkouts, but that was as good as it got for the Scot as he was unable to halt Taylor's masterclass.

Taylor went on to open up an 8-2 lead and after Anderson had briefly reduced the deficit to 9-4, Taylor turned on the style as he neared a world record average for a darts final.

In the space of four legs, he hit checkouts of 88, 81 and 81 to move three legs from victory and after Anderson had missed darts to extend the match, Taylor stepped in to land double two to finish with an average of 109.03.

Earlier in the day, Taylor beat Adrian Lewis 16-9 to reach the final while Anderson came back from 10-6 down to defeat Mark Walsh 16-11.
